Let\u2019s explore the breakdown of expenses for a solo traveler in H\u00e0 Giang!<\/p>\n<h2>Best Time to Visit H\u00e0 Giang<\/h2>\n<p>H\u00e0 Giang, with its majestic limestone mountains and breathtaking scenery, is a year-round destination. However, the best times to visit are during early spring and autumn. In spring, the region comes alive with vibrant cultural festivals and blooming flowers. Autumn is marked by golden rice terraces, especially enchanting in <a href=\"https: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/Ho%C3%A0ng_Su_Ph%C3%AC_district\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Ho\u00e0ng Su Ph\u00ec<\/a>.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one\" src=\"https:\/\/pacificcross.com.vn\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/06\/du-lich-ha-giang-5.jpg\" alt=\"Cost of a Self-Guided H\u00e0 Giang\" width=\"1068\" height=\"718\" \/><\/p>\n<h2>Cost of a Self-Guided H\u00e0 Giang Trip for One Person<\/h2>\n<p>1. Entertainment and Sightseeing CostsThe cost for a self-guided trip to H\u00e0 Giang ranges from 2,600,000 VND to 3,000,000 VND per person. Entrance fees for various attractions are quite affordable. Here are some examples:<\/p>\n<p>&#8211; L\u0169ng C\u00fa Flag Tower: 20,000 VND<br \/>\n&#8211; L\u00f9ng Ph\u00ed Cave: 50,000 VND<br \/>\n&#8211; V\u01b0\u01a1ng Family Mansion: 30,000 VND<br \/>\n&#8211; Pao\u2019s House: 30,000 VND<\/p>\n<p>Cost of a Self-Guided H\u00e0 Giang Trip for One Person around 130,000 VND in total. While entrance fees are budget-friendly, additional costs may arise if you extend your stay or purchase souvenirs and participate in local activities. Always check ticket prices in advance online or ask locally.<\/p>\n<h3>2. Transportation Costs<\/h3>\n<p>There are several ways to travel to and around H\u00e0 Giang:<\/p>\n<h4><strong>By Bus<\/strong><br \/>\nTaking a bus from Hanoi to H\u00e0 Giang is a popular choice. Round-trip bus tickets cost around 400,000 VND. Overnight buses are convenient, allowing you to arrive rested in the morning.<\/h4>\n<h4><strong>By Motorbike<\/strong><br \/>\nFor adventure enthusiasts, renting a motorbike is a thrilling option. The cost of fuel for a round trip is approximately 100,000 VND. Upon arrival in H\u00e0 Giang, renting a motorbike for local travel costs about 200,000 VND per day, excluding fuel. Fuel expenses for local travel are around 100,000 VND. Thus, total transportation costs by motorbike are about 900,000 VND.<\/h4>\n<h4><strong>By Air (For Southern Travelers)<\/strong><\/h4>\n<p>If you&#8217;re coming from southern Vietnam, flying to Hanoi and then traveling to H\u00e0 Giang is the best option. Round-trip flights cost under 2,000,000 VND.<\/p>\n<h3>3. Food and Drink Costs<\/h3>\n<p>Enjoying H\u00e0 Giang\u2019s culinary delights is a must. Budget around 800,000 VND for meals over three days. Here\u2019s a rough breakdown:<\/p>\n<p>&#8211; Breakfast: Choose local delicacies, typically costing around 20,000-30,000 VND.<br \/>\n&#8211; Lunch and Dinner: Expect to spend 50,000-100,000 VND per meal.<\/p>\n<p>For a three-day trip, your food budget should be around 1,000,000 VND, including local specialties and snacks.<\/p>\n<h3>4. Accommodation Costs<\/h3>\n<p>H\u00e0 Giang offers various lodging options, from budget-friendly hostels to comfortable hotels. Average accommodation costs are:<\/p>\n<p>&#8211; Standard Hotel: Around 500,000 VND per night for a double room.<br \/>\n&#8211; Three Nights Stay: Approximately 1,500,000 VND in total.<\/p>\n<p>For better deals, book in advance through reliable online platforms.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one\" src=\"https:\/\/lienbangtravel.com\/files\/upload\/files\/ha%20giang%201.jpg\" alt=\"Cost of a Self-Guided H\u00e0 Giang\" width=\"1200\" height=\"700\" \/><\/p>\n<h2>Cost of a Self-Guided H\u00e0 Giang: Total Estimated Costs<\/h2>\n<p>Here&#8217;s a summary of the estimated Cost of a Self-Guided H\u00e0 Giang Trip for One Person:<\/p>\n<p>&#8211; Sightseeing: 130,000 VND<br \/>\n&#8211; Transportation: 900,000 VND<br \/>\n&#8211; Food and Drink: 1,000,000 VND<br \/>\n&#8211; Accommodation: 1,500,000 VND<\/p>\n<p>Total Estimated Cost: 3,530,000 VND<\/p>\n<p>This estimate covers the basics for a fulfilling trip to H\u00e0 Giang.
